In the fast-paced world of streaming, nostalgia is the ultimate currency. Netflix’s latest acquisition—the complete 7-season run of the Warner Bros. hit The Mentalist—has done more than just pad out the library; it has triggered a massive cultural resurgence for a show that many thought had reached its end in 2015.
Within days of its March 1st release in international markets (including the UK, Canada, and Australia), the Simon Baker-led drama surged into the Global Top 10. While the series remains on Hulu and Disney+ in the United States, its “Netflix debut” has sparked a viral wave of edits, fan theories, and a renewed obsession with the man who can read your mind just by looking at your shoes.
The Charisma of the “Fake Psychic”
At the center of the storm is Patrick Jane, played with effortless, Golden Globe-nominated charm by Simon Baker. Jane is a former celebrity psychic whose life was shattered when he insulted the serial killer Red John on national television—leading to the murder of his wife and daughter.

The Red John Mystery: A New Generation Joins the Hunt
For original fans, the “Red John” saga was a years-long marathon of frustration and tension. For new Netflix bingers, it’s a high-speed chase. The mystery of the “Blake Association” and the iconic bloody smiley face is proving to be just as addictive in 2026 as it was in 2008.
Community discussions on Discord suggest that many “Gen Z” viewers are treating the show like a puzzle.
The “Slow Burn” Factor: The chemistry between Jane and Senior Agent Teresa Lisbon (Robin Tunney) remains a primary draw, with fans on X praising the relationship for its “earned” emotional payoff over seven seasons.
The Supporting Cast: Agents Cho (Tim Kang), Rigsby, and Van Pelt are being celebrated for their consistency, with “No Business Like Cho Business” memes making a massive comeback.

The Catch for US Viewers
While the show is soaring globally on Netflix, US audiences are currently “locked out” of the Netflix party due to existing licensing deals with Hulu and Max. However, the global “buzz” is so high that industry insiders speculate a US Netflix release could be on the horizon as Warner Bros. continues to open its licensing floodgates.
